Surge Protecting Devices (SPDs) Explained
ISO certified surge protective devices are designed to protect electrical systems against damage from overvoltage transients, referred to as surges. These may arise from a lightning strike, supply switching, or a malfunction within the power system. SPDs work by offering an alternate path for the excess voltage through the ground and therefore averting harm to the equipment.

Voltage and Amperage Ratings
Confirm that the SPD you choose follows the voltage and current needs of your system. For instance, if you want to protect a circuit of 120V, an ISO certified 120V surge protector will do. Also consider ISO certified 20A or 3-pole surge protectors for greater system for wider coverage.
Class of SPD
Determine the place of installation of the device:
• Type 1 units for use with main service panels (ex., buildings with high lightning activity)
• Type 2 units for distribution panels
• Type 3 units for point-of-use protection for more refined shielding near delicate electronic devices.
